Full health is fundamental to ensuring physical, mental and social well-being. With this in mind, the I Respect Campaign in April has Health as its theme. In reference to the campaign, the Symbol Monument will remain illuminated in green throughout the month.

Health will be in focus at the Ponta Porã Campus with a campaign being carried out for students to update their vaccination card. The action takes place throughout the month, with activities to raise awareness among the university community about the importance of getting vaccinated and about immunization for Influenza, now available to teachers. The Cidade Universitária Integrated School Clinic also offers flu vaccination.

Throughout April, students, staff and employees can register their children or children under their care to participate in activities at the Cidade Universitária Toy Library. Seven classes were opened, for children aged 2 to 10. Registration must be done by the person responsible here. Registration remains open until October and can be completed until the 20th of each month.

Teachers interested in holding field classes in the first academic semester can only request financial resources until today, the 1st. It is also possible to request funding items and financial assistance for registered and approved teaching actions. Proposals for both selections can be sent via Project Information and Management System (Sigproj).

From the 2nd, the Faculty of Dentistry Clinic resumes dental care offered to the internal and external community. Interested parties must register at the link and wait for the call for screening.

On the 9th, starting at 5pm, the big winners of the University Song Festival (FUC) will be announced on the stage of Teatro Glauce Rocha, in Cidade Universitária. The awards show the winners of the best Popular Song; Best Chamber Song; Best Interpreter; Best Composer; revelation composer and Best Popular Song Lyrics. The event will be broadcast live on TV UFMS. Still talking about culture and FUC, April’s Todas as Artes program celebrates the festival and the winners of this year’s edition.

The month of April is also marked by the celebration of indigenous peoples. On the 10th, the Central Corridor of Cidade Universitária hosts performances of traditional dances Terena, Guarani Nhandeva and Kadiwéu. In addition, there will be a crafts exhibition. The activities will take place from 11 am to 12:30 pm.

With a focus on sustainability, the University promotes Electronic Waste Collection Week between the 15th and 19th. People from the community can take functional electronic equipment and make donations, as well as dispose of non-functional equipment. The action will be held at the Faculty of Computing, in Cidade Universitária.

Maintaining physical exercise is essential for physical and mental well-being. With this in mind, between the 23rd and 30th, physical activities will be promoted on the sports courts in Cidade Universitária, with stretching, rhythm and aerobic gymnastics classes. The activities are open to the entire university community and there is no need to register in advance. The recommendation is to preferably wear comfortable clothing suitable for physical activity and bring a bottle of water.

On the 26th, the Central Corridor of Cidade Universitária transforms into a space for guidance and awareness. Held once a year, the Health Corridor promotes disease prevention and health promotion with educational and interactive activities, in addition to vaccinations, measurements and other interventions, carried out by professionals, students of health courses, academic leagues, Health Tutorial Education Program, support groups and research and extension projects. The action will also have the participation of the Municipal Health Department.

The month of April ends with the first Youth Festival, which will be held in Cidade Universitária between the 25th and 28th of April. Throughout the week, competitions, book launches and chats with renowned authors, shows, theater performances, dance and rhyme battles will be held.
